Where each one shines
What ChartMill and DATAROMA each do best.ShowHide
Where each one shines
What ChartMill and DATAROMA each do best.What ChartMill does best
- Screening for stocks and ETFs with technical, fundamental, dividend, valuation, growth, profitability, health, and custom-expression filters.
- Starting point: a large Trading Ideas library covering breakout, pullback, CANSLIM, Minervini, GARP, dividend, value, growth, and other screen templates.
- ChartMill ratings, technical setup views, analyzer pages, and fundamental reports to compare candidates.
- Tools for building watchlists, save screens, export screener results, and trigger alerts from price, setup, earnings, news, insider, fundamental, analyst, and saved-screen conditions.
- Multi-chart layouts, saved chart configurations, drawings, indicators, event markers, and watchlist-based charting.
What DATAROMA does best
- Browsing access to curated superinvestor portfolios from well-known value investors and see each manager's reported holdings in one simple table.
- Views for reviewing position size, portfolio weight, share count, reported price, current price, activity labels, and 52-week context for tracked holdings.
- Comparison tools for quarter-based portfolio changes, top buys, top sells, and manager-level activity from public filing data.
- The Superinvestor Holdings Summary and Grand Portfolio views to see which stocks appear across multiple tracked investors.
- Stock pages for Super Investor Stats, ownership count, rank across tracked portfolios, and related insider buying or selling summaries.

Questions we keep getting
What's the difference between ChartMill and DATAROMA?
ChartMill leans toward screeners, stock ideas, and stock comparison, while DATAROMA puts more weight on stock ideas, institutional ownership, and insider data. They overlap in 3 categories, so for most people it comes down to workflow preference and price.
How much do ChartMill and DATAROMA cost?
Good news: both ChartMill and DATAROMA have free plans, so you can run them side by side and only pay if you hit a wall.
Should I choose ChartMill or DATAROMA?
It depends on what you're after. Pick ChartMill if screeners and stock comparison matter to you; go with DATAROMA if you prefer its overall approach. And if you only need the basics both share, let price decide.
Which covers international markets: ChartMill or DATAROMA?
ChartMill has documented international coverage (North America and Europe), so it's the safer bet if you hold non-US stocks. DATAROMA is more region-specific, mainly North America.
Can I export data from ChartMill and DATAROMA?
ChartMill exports to CSV. DATAROMA is stingier about getting data out.
Is ChartMill or DATAROMA better for day trading?
ChartMill is the one positioned more for active traders. DATAROMA is the better fit if you care less about fast trading workflows and more about a calmer research process.
Which has a better stock screener: ChartMill or DATAROMA?
ChartMill has a stock screener for surfacing ideas; DATAROMA doesn't, and focuses its energy elsewhere.
